Output ee5f0a4a0e20f60f80d8be18e8681da089eb0feed19799da362e662b6cdcba2a:1

value
2504115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a908af7168734c04d5942b72cab4fb416dacb973 OP_EQUAL
address
3H6nXRtn12u8TkqY56PVGkVXygAyFEoGsa
transaction
ee5f0a4a0e20f60f80d8be18e8681da089eb0feed19799da362e662b6cdcba2a
confirmations
169466
spent
true